Deleting your account under DPDP
Last reviewed: 25 May 2026
Your right under DPDP
The Digital Personal Data Protection Act, 2023 ("DPDP") gives every Indian user the right to delete personal data held about them. Markov honours that right end-to-end through an in-app delete flow.
How to delete your account
- Open the app.
- Settings → Account → Delete account.
- Read the confirmation screen carefully — it lists exactly what will be removed, what will be retained for regulatory reasons, and the irreversibility of the action.
- Type DELETE to confirm and submit.
What gets deleted
- Your profile (name, email, phone, settings).
- Your journal entries and any private notes.
- Your in-app session and device tokens.
- Your subscription record (once any active billing period closes).
What we keep — and why
SEBI requires every Research Analyst to retain certain records for five years from the date of the underlying recommendation. The following are kept under that obligation:
- The signed client agreement (Digio).
- The KYC consent record + KYC documents.
- The full signal log we issued during your active period.
- Audit-log entries of regulator-relevant actions.
These records are walled off from any product use after deletion. We won't market to you, surface you in analytics, or use the data for any purpose other than responding to a regulatory query.
Grace window
The account is soft-deleted for 30 days before hard-purge. If you change your mind in that window, email support@markov.in — we can reinstate it. After 30 days the soft-deleted record is hard-purged and cannot be recovered.
Before you delete
Consider requesting a data export first — once the purge runs, anything we held about you that isn't under regulatory retention is gone for good.
